Description: | On February 18, 1952, an astonishing maritime event began when a ferocious nor’easter split in half a 500-foot-long oil tanker one mile off the coast of Cape Cod. Incredibly, twenty miles away, another oil tanker split in half. On both tankers, men were trapped in sinking in 60-foot seas. Michael Tougias, co-author of the book and Disney movie The Finest Hours will take us through this harrowing tale of the rescue efforts amid towering waves, blinding snow and the most dangerous shoals in the world.
